My doc recommended NuvaRing.  It is easily removed so you can be in control of your BC situation and it releases hormones without having to be absorbed by your stomach.

Most surgeons recommend TWO forms of birth control if you choose to take birth control pills after RNY because it is difficult to be sure that you are absorbing enough of it for it to be fully effective.
